Устраните уязвимость системы обеспечения безопасности в dnsmasq на Ubuntu 12.04

Хорошо, кто-то помог мне получить его использование работы:

 RewriteEngine On

 RewriteCond %{SERVER_PORT} !^443$
 RewriteCond %{THE_REQUEST} !/services/test
 RewriteRule ^.*$ https://%{SERVER_NAME}%{REQUEST_URI} [R,L]

 RewriteCond %{REQUEST_FILENAME} \.(js|css|gif|jpg|png|swf)$ [OR]
 RewriteCond %{REQUEST_FILENAME} -s [OR]
 RewriteCond %{REQUEST_FILENAME} -l [OR]
 RewriteCond %{REQUEST_FILENAME} -d
 RewriteRule ^.*$ - [NC,L]

 RewriteCond %{THE_REQUEST} /services/test
 RewriteRule ^.*$ index.php [NC,L]

 RewriteRule ^.*$ index.php [NC,L]

Платформа Зенда переписывает правило, вызывал проблему, но это работает хорошо теперь.

0
задан 29 August 2013 в 00:13
1 ответ

После обсуждения попыток использования двоичных файлов из 13. 04 Я решил, что просто откажусь от простоты настройки и легкости, которые мне предоставил dnsmasq, и переключусь на bind9. Проблема решена. Вероятно, переключитесь обратно на dnsmasq всякий раз, когда будете обновлять этот сервер до 13.04 или следующего LTS.

Zoredache, спасибо за предложения.

0
ответ дан 24 November 2019 в 10:39

Теги

Похожие вопросы